Canada will skirt recession, economic forecasts predict


Business | 206720 hits | Oct 08 8:15 pm | Posted by: Hyack
23 Comment

OTTAWA - Close, but no recession, at least in Canada. That was the good news amid all the bad in economic forecasts Wednesday, including declarations by several that the U.S. economy is already in recession

    PM blasts market 'pessimists'
    'Buying Opportunities'; Harper says Canada's banks 'weatherproofed'

    Andrew Mayeda and Juliet O'Neill, Canwest News Service
    Published: Thursday, October 09, 2008


    Stephen Harper accused the opposition yesterday of trying to exploit "panic and pessimism" in the financial markets to win votes.

    Under fire for his earlier comment that Canadians could seek bargains in the tumbling stock market, the Prime Minister said his own family is not immune to the financial storm and his mother gives him immediate feedback on the crisis.

    "We're getting this criticism that somehow I don't understand the stock market, or I don't understand what people are feeling about the stock market," Mr. Harper told reporters in Victoria.

    "I use my mother as an obvious example because she's the person closest to me who's most worried about the stock market these days. And believe me, I get quicker updates from here on the stock market than I do from the Department of Finance."
